Index: chrome/browser/ui/panels/panel_host.cc |
diff --git a/chrome/browser/ui/panels/panel_host.cc b/chrome/browser/ui/panels/panel_host.cc |
index cde36c52692644c30a78f19ac205d1482ba41c78..238bba34c4bcc5ea42f8d12566cf54805cbe8a40 100644 |
--- a/chrome/browser/ui/panels/panel_host.cc |
+++ b/chrome/browser/ui/panels/panel_host.cc |
@@ -88,9 +88,9 @@ content::WebContents* PanelHost::OpenURLFromTab( |
return NULL; |
// Force all links to open in a new tab. |
- chrome::NavigateParams navigate_params( |
- browser::FindOrCreateTabbedBrowser(profile_), |
- params.url, params.transition); |
+ chrome::NavigateParams navigate_params(profile_, |
+ params.url, |
+ params.transition); |
navigate_params.disposition = params.disposition == NEW_BACKGROUND_TAB ? |
params.disposition : NEW_FOREGROUND_TAB; |
chrome::Navigate(&navigate_params); |